A disproportionately large amount of the world's agronomic potential for the production of bioethanol is concentrated in a subset of developing countries. To develop that potential, countries need both the existence of an appropriate local business ecosystem and reliable global demand. The creation of a global market for green biofuels, however, is affected by a constellation of diverse and sometimes conflicting policy goals, which tend to complicate policy discussion. This paper compiles a set of principles to guide the design of a global market for green biofuels.
